Asset turnover
Three major segments of the transportation industry are motor carriers such as Atlantic Worldwide, railroads such as Pacific, and transportation logistics
services such as Mediterranean. Recent financial statement information for these three companies follows (in thousands):
Atlantic
Pacific
Mediterranean
Sales
$1,792,850
$966,350
$2,339,400
Average total assets
779,500
1,380,500
557,000
a. Determine the asset turnover for all three companies. Round your answers to two decimal places.
Atlantic
Pacific
Mediterranean
b. The ratio of sales to assets measures the number of sales dollars earned for each dollar of assets. The greater the number of sales dollars earned for
every dollar of assets, the more
efficient a firm is in using assets.
